Last additions - CNVM - new CNVM no leakage on OCT

86-year-old man has had changing vision. He says his vision has been gradually declining since I saw him in June. You saw a hemorrhage in the eye and suggested he comes in here for an evaluation. He is on Combigan and Travatan in the right eye for his glaucoma. VISUAL ACUITY: Vision OD is 6/200, OS is 8/200. IOP: OD 15, OS 13. The posterior chamber intraocular lens is in good position in both eyes. EXTENDED OPHTHALMOSCOPY: OD: Vertical C/D ratio is 0.6. The macula is flat. There is a hemorrhage superior to the fovea. OS: Vertical C/D ratio is 0.6. The macula is flat. There is atrophy nasal to the fovea. OCT SCAN: The OCT scan shows no intraretinal or subretinal fluid in either eye. There is, however, retinal atrophy. PHOTOGRAPHS: Photos confirm clinical findings. FLUORESCEIN ANGIOGRAPHY: FA shows a classic subfoveal choroidal neovascular membrane in the right eye, 2-disc diameters across, in a cartwheel-style appearance. The edge of the membrane superiorly is where the hemorrhage hypofluoresces. The left eye has hyperfluorescence in a geographic area corresponding to the atrophy. IMPRESSION: 1. AGE-RELATED MACULAR DEGENERATION – BOTH EYES 2. WET AGE-RELATED MACULAR DEGENERATION – RIGHT EYE 3. GLAUCOMA – RIGHT EYE 4. GEOGRAPHIC ATROPHY – LEFT EYE DISCUSSION: I explained to the patient the macula in the right eye is wet even though interestingly the OCT does not show subretinal fluid. I suggest we try Lucentis in that eye to improve his vision. Recently that has been his better eye. He will return in the near future for his first Lucentis treatment and then he will see you back periodically.
